Description

Shurdington House Stables is a detached home, built in reconstituted Cotswold stone under a pitched tiled roof with accommodation over two floors. The property is believed to have been built in 1971, and substantially extended about 18 years ago to create a superb family/kitchen/dining room. The accommodation is based on a reception hall leading to the sitting room to one side and a wide arch to the snug on the other. To the rear of the hall double doors open to the study and the hallway continues past the utility room, opening up into the lovely large space of the kitchen/family/dining room which is really the focus of the home with three sets of double doors out to and a lovely outlook over the gardens to open fields and Leckhampton Hill beyond. The kitchen area is well fitted with floor and wall units, cream 4 oven Aga, and island unit.

On the first floor lie 4 double bedrooms, the principal with a lovely triple aspect, fitted wardrobes and en suite bathroom. Bedroom two also has fitted wardrobes and an en suite shower room, and there is a family bathroom.

Outside a shared driveway leads to the driveway for the property, with plenty of parking, ideal for boat/caravan or similar, and a five bar gate into the garden. The gardens are mainly level and laid to grass with the beautiful outlook (please note part of the land is classed as agricultural). There is a small wooded area with timber garden sheds. To the front of the house there is a further well screened lawned area. In total, the grounds extend to 1.69 acres.

Location

Shurdington House Stables is located in a semi rural location to the south west side of Cheltenham, set well back from the road via a gravelled driveway, in a small enclave of properties. The south facing gardens and paddock border open fields and enjoy a lovely outlook over the same (being both Green Belt and an AONB) up towards Leckhampton Hill.

The superb amenities of the Bath Road shopping area are only 3 miles away, as well as the popular Richard Pate school and Cheltenham College, and the hospital. Cheltenham town centre, with its wide range of excellent schools, including Cheltenham Ladies’ College, St Edwards and Dean Close, is within easy reach. The property is well placed for access to the M5 and motorway network giving access to most major cities. The A417 to Cirencester, Swindon and the M4 (junction
15) is also readily accessible, as are Cheltenham and Gloucester. Buses run to Cheltenham and Gloucester from the main road.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
